> All the rolling upgrade pre-checks may still need to run against a non-HDP stack. Use this JIRA to make the check runnable based on properties (rollingupgrade.stack, rollingupgrade.version) set in the /etc/ambari-server/conf/ambari.properties. Still default to HDP and 2.2.4.2 if the properties do not exist.
> org.apache.ambari.server.checks.AbstractCheckDescriptor compares stack against hardcoded StackInfo "HDP-2.2". the stack name and version info can be externalized into the /etc/ambari-server/conf/ambar.properties in order to support non-HDP stacks.
